Hi Lane Rae
What speed and bloodline are your dogs??
I live in NC and know of 3 AKC SPO clubs. They are very , very , Conservative. They run a foot speed of 4 or 5 . The Mid-West AKC SPO clubs run a faster style dog. That may be your best bet if your dogs have some foot to them. There is some discussion of starting a Mid-West style AKC club here in NC.
